Roof rats reach Florida homes from above, using oak limbs and palm fronds that touch the roofline. They slip through soffit gaps, fascia openings, barrel tile voids, plumbing vent boots and gable vents. Once inside they travel the attic and wall voids, leaving droppings along rafters and chewing insulation. Generic ground-level sealing misses these routes entirely and allows fresh rats to move in within days because there is no winter die-off to reduce pressure from outside.

Effective rat removal starts with a full roofline inspection that checks every penetration and tree contact. Technicians then install steel mesh, hardware cloth and vent boot collars that rats cannot chew through, followed by targeted trapping inside the attic envelope. Foam alone fails quickly here because the animals shred it the same night. After trapping, follow-up visits confirm no new activity before any insulation work begins, since a carcass left in a wall creates immediate odor in the heat.

+ How do roof rats get into Florida homes?
They travel along tree limbs and palm fronds that touch the roof, then enter through soffit gaps, vent boots and tile voids.
+ Why does sealing matter more than baiting here?
Without a winter die-off, new rats keep arriving from outside unless every overhead opening is permanently closed.
+ Will trapping alone solve the problem?
No. Trapping removes current rats but leaves the entry points open for the next ones unless exclusion is completed at the same time.
